Rough plumbing installation involves setting up the essential pipes and fittings that form the foundation of a property's plumbing system. This service typically includes installing main water supply lines, drain pipes, and vent stacks, which are crucial for ensuring proper water flow and waste removal. Proper installation helps prevent leaks, blockages, and other plumbing issues that can lead to costly repairs down the line. Homeowners planning new construction, renovations, or upgrades often seek out local contractors to handle this critical phase of plumbing work.
This service addresses a variety of common problems that can arise from improperly installed or aging plumbing systems. For example, poorly fitted pipes can cause leaks that damage walls, floors, or ceilings, while inadequate venting can lead to slow drainage or foul odors. Additionally, incorrect pipe placement or connections may result in low water pressure or backups, disrupting daily routines. Having a professional handle rough plumbing installation ensures that the system is set up correctly from the start, reducing the likelihood of future problems and the need for extensive repairs.

The overview below groups typical Rough Plumbing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lenoir City,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ine plumbing repairs like fixing leaks or unclogging drains generally fall between $150 and $400. Many local contractors handle these common issues within this range, though prices can vary based on the specific problem and location.
Fixture Installations - Installing new fixtures such as sinks, toilets, or faucets usually costs between $250 and $600. Most projects in this category stay within this band, with higher-end options or complex setups reaching up to $1,000.
Full Plumbing Replacements - Replacing existing plumbing systems or upgrading to new piping can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um, while simpler replacements often stay in the middle ranges.
Emergency or Complex Projects - Extensive repairs or emergency services, such as addressing major pipe bursts or sewer line replacements, can exceed $5,000. These situations are less common and typically represent the upper tier of project costs handled by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of rough plumbing installation services are available? Local contractors can handle a range of rough plumbing tasks, including installing water supply lines, drain pipes, and vent systems for new constructions or renovations.
How do I know if my property needs new rough plumbing installation? Signs such as persistent leaks, low water pressure, or during major remodeling projects may indicate the need for professional rough plumbing installation by local service providers.
What materials are commonly used in rough plumbing installation? Common materials include copper, PVC, and PEX piping, which local contractors can recommend based on the specific requirements of the project.
Can rough plumbing installation be integrated with existing plumbing systems? Yes, experienced local contractors can connect new rough plumbing to existing systems, ensuring proper function and compliance with building standards.
